Name the 3 types of sensory receptors
interoceptors

proprioceptors

exteroceptors
what is the action o interoceptors and give ex
take signal from within the body

ec: stomach distension
what is the action of proprioceptors
sense changes in body position
what is the action of exteroceptors
respond to outside stimuli
what are the two types of adapting receptors
slowly adaptng

rapidly adapting

what are the two broad categorie of cutaneous sensory receptors
encapsulated

unencapsulated
give examples of encapsulated receptors
pacinian corpuscle

meissner's corpuscle

ruffini ending
describe the pacinian corpuscle(what it responds to, where it's found, rapid or slow adapting)
stimulated by vibration

rapidly adapting

found in hypoderis or in deep dermis
describe the meissner's corpuscle (what it responds to, where it's found, rapid or slow adapting)
senses fine touch

rapidly adapting

found in dermal papilla
describe the ruffini ending(what it responds to, where it's found, rapid or slow adapting)
responds to pressure

slowly adapting
give examples of non-encapsulated sensory receptors
endings around hairs

merkel cells

free nerve endings
what is the importance of the "endings around hairs"
respond to touch

rapidly adapting
what type of stimuli do merkel cells respond to
touch

slowly adapting
what do free nerve endings respond to
pain, temp, itch, touch

adaptation varies depending on modality they are sensing
what are examples of rapidly adapting
endings around hair

pacinian corpuscle

meissner's corpuscle
give examples of slow adapting receptors
merkel endings

ruffini endings
what are merkel cells derived from?
neural crest
what type of receptors are merkel cells?
mechanoreceptors

non-encapsulated

sense pressure, texture, touch
what are merkel cells in contact with?
sensory nerve fibers called merkel endings

endings project from dermis to epidermis

terminate in a nerve plate
in what part of the body are meissner's corpuscle found in great abundance
dermal papillae

tips of fingers
what are muscle spindles?
proprioceptors
what are the two kinds of intrafusal muscle fibers
nuclear chain fibers (thin)

nuclear bag fibers (extended)
describe how musce spindles sense position
when biceps is contracted - muscle spindle is unstretched and electrically silent

stretching the muscle causes little response

when the muscle spindle contracts - gamma motor neurons fir action potential
resets sensitivity
what is the golgi tendon organ
large diameter afferent fibers that enter a capsule at te myotendious junction

branch and interweave with collagen

when muscle contracts, it pulls on the tendon, causing tension on capsule to squeeze the nerves in the GTO - nerves will fire
